Output 176877e280c9336b05dd409d8dec7be58e227dcf741f79701ccc728e4ff5778d:2

value
4350000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b32a04cc0de18d81b7761c5c40fd3490dc4d13d1 OP_EQUAL
address
3J2MDPqVJ8YGQss6kbiryS514mdnGYf9Cn
transaction
176877e280c9336b05dd409d8dec7be58e227dcf741f79701ccc728e4ff5778d
confirmations
251003
spent
true